Uralvagonzavod Spends 1bn Preparing for Winter
19 October 2012 (10:12)
October 19 Uralvagonzavod Scientific & Production Corporation’s head office in Nizhniy Tagil completed its preparations for the winter. In 2012, nearly a billion RUR was spent on this, which is several times more than in the previous years.
The company currently maintains over 700 buildings and structures, about 100km worth of highways, pavements, and other such objects (namely, railways, electric mains, and pipelines). All these facilities get prepared for their safe operation during the winter period every year.
Most of such jobs are usually done in the summer. This year, the preparations took off earlier, so the jobs were completed faster, and with better quality results. These jobs involved reinforcing the structures of buildings, repair and replacing the roofs, wall coverings, fences, and glazing, and replacing some window panes, gates, and doors.
